log4j2

Archivo de configuración XML log4j2 muy simple utilizando la consola y el appender de archivos

Me gustaría un archivo de configuración XML muy simple con una consola y un archivo appender usando log4j2. (El sitio web Apache me está matando con mucha información.)

¿Vale la pena usar slf4j con log4j2

No puedo decidir si usar slf4j o no con log4j2. Basado en publicaciones en línea, no parece que tendrá ningún éxito de rendim ... istro libre de basura (evita la creación de arrays vararg y evita la creación de cadenas al registrar objetos CharSequence).

¿Qué significa "status" en la configuración Log4j2?

Acabo de terminar el ajuste de log4j2.archivo de configuración xml y vio algo que realmente no entiendo. Entonces, ¿qué es &l ... <Root level="error"> <AppenderRef ref="Console"/> </Root> </Loggers> </Configuration>

Cómo crear un Appender Personalizado en log4j2?

Como se analiza en este enlace: ¿Cómo crear un Appender propio en log4j? Para crear un appender personalizado en log4j 1.x ... o en log4j2, ya que no tenemos la clase AppenderSkelton para extender y todas las demás clases appender extend AppenderBase .

log4j2 especificar la ruta relativa al directorio de inicio de tomcat para FileAppender

Estoy intentando configurar log4j2 para mi servidor tomcat que se ejecuta localmente. No puedo canalizar los registros a una ... org.apache.logging.log4j.core.config.plugins.LoggersPlugin for element loggers with params(loggers={a.namespace.dir, root})

Log4J2-asignación de nombre de archivo appender en tiempo de ejecución

Tengo un log4j2.archivo de configuración xml en la ruta de la clase. Uno de los agregadores es un agregador de archivos, y m ... r al logger raíz en tiempo de ejecución? En Log4j 2.0 la mayor parte de la API para cambiar el la configuración está oculta.

Log4j2 - configuración de

Estoy tratando de adoptar Log4j2 en mi nuevo proyecto, pero obtengo mis registros en catalina.out, y el primero es siempre: E ... Tomcat 7, macOS X 10.8, Java 7. ¿Qué me estoy perdiendo? Por si acaso, aquí está el log4j2.xml que estoy usando: {[0]}

¿Cómo agregar appenders Log4J2 en tiempo de ejecución mediante programación?

¿Es posible agregar anexores Log4J2 mediante programación utilizando las especificaciones de la configuración XML? Planeo d ... ls("log") ) { Logger.getLogger("loggerNameFromXMLConfig").addAppender("appenderNameFromXMLConfig"); } else { //... }

En Log4j2, cómo asocio un esquema XML con log4j2.xml?

He estado probando el nuevo Log4j2. De la documentación sobre migración parece desprenderse que la especificación XML Schema/ ... tampoco he encontrado el Esquema XML o DTD en sí. Entonces: En Log4j2, ¿cómo debería ¿Asocio un esquema XML con log4j2.xml?

Cargar el archivo de configuración Log4j2 mediante programación

Quiero cargar el archivo de configuración XML Log4j2 mediante programación desde mi aplicación. Intentó esto: Configuratio ... .getInstance().getConfiguration(source); ConfigurationFactory.setConfigurationFactory(factory); Pero nada funciona todavía.

¿Qué es un archivo de configuración predeterminado de muestra en YAML para log4j2?

La documentación para la configuración de log4j2 proporciona un buen documento XML de ejemplo equivalente a la configuración ... > </Root> </Loggers> </Configuration> ¿Cómo se vería el archivo equivalente como YAML (válido)?